A Harmony Search Based Wrapper Feature Selection Method for Holistic Bangla word Recognition (1707.08398v1)

Published 26 Jul 2017 in cs.CV

Abstract: A lot of search approaches have been explored for the selection of features in pattern classification domain in order to discover significant subset of the features which produces better accuracy. In this paper, we introduced a Harmony Search (HS) algorithm based feature selection method for feature dimensionality reduction in handwritten Bangla word recognition problem. This algorithm has been implemented to reduce the feature dimensionality of a technique described in one of our previous papers by S. Bhowmik et al.[1]. In the said paper, a set of 65 elliptical features were computed for handwritten Bangla word recognition purpose and a recognition accuracy of 81.37% was achieved using Multi Layer Perceptron (MLP) classifier. In the present work, a subset containing 48 features (approximately 75% of said feature vector) has been selected by HS based wrapper feature selection method which produces an accuracy rate of 90.29%. Reasonable outcomes also validates that the introduced algorithm utilizes optimal number of features while showing higher classification accuracies when compared to two standard evolutionary algorithms like Genetic Algorithm (GA), Particle Swarm Optimization (PSO) and statistical feature dimensionality reduction technique like Principal Component Analysis (PCA). This confirms the suitability of HS algorithm to the holistic handwritten word recognition problem.
